Runbook: StockTally reconciliation job

Job runs nightly at 01:15 against the Harwick warehouse ledger. Compares on-hand counts to the order log, emits a delta report. Failures: check upstream snapshot freshness first; stale snapshot causes 90% of aborts. Reruns are idempotent. Do not run during the 23:00 ledger close window. Escalate to the on-call only if two consecutive runs fail. Partial deltas are safe to ship. The job executes with the configuration values below.

config for tagaf-bawif:
[norok]
host = norok.ordinworks.local
user = norok_svc
database = norok_prod

Ticket: Bramblewire staging has websocket permessage-deflate enabled with window bits 15, which triples per-connection memory and defeats the point of our low-RAM pods. Prod uses WS_COMPRESS_WINDOW=10; staging env drifted during the last rebuild. Fix: restore WS_COMPRESS_WINDOW=10 and WS_COMPRESS_THRESHOLD=1024 in staging.env, then redeploy the relay. While editing, note the relay also needs its broker credential, which staging.env sets on the following line.

vault entry, fadup-tagag: RELAY_SECRET8=2fd92179

## Changelog — Fernhollow Public API v2.9

Renamed: PAGE_CURSOR_KEY is now PAGINATION_SIGNING_TOKEN to reflect its actual role. The setting signs opaque pagination cursors returned by list endpoints, preventing clients from forging offsets into other tenants' result sets. The old name is still read as a fallback until v3.0, which reviewers flagged as a rotation risk. Deployments should define the new name explicitly in the service env file; insert the renamed entry on the next line.

sealed setting: ARCHIVE_KEY3=c1f

**TILT-309: GateCount env misconfig at Harrowfield Arena**

Turnstile counter nodes at Harrowfield are reporting zero entries since the overnight redeploy. Root cause: env file shipped without the relay auth entry, so counts never sync to the central tally service. Support: do not restart hardware. SSH into each counter node, open /etc/gatecount/.env, confirm RELAY_HOST is set, then add the missing line below it. The required entry is:

sealed setting: LEDGER_TOKEN20=6148d35bbb480b0ab79e